At MPEG, I proposed a systems layer that would include executable script in a stream header, which would have allowed novel classes of video (such as synthetic graphics) or even typical video to be decoded with algorithms updatable in the script [1-4,7], and which would have partially obviated the need for new compression standards. (This proved not too popular among the lifelong MPEG delegates!) I proposed having an MPEG-4 file format, now known as .mp4 [5]. I proposed a file format [6], but lost to a derivative of QuickTime, as the basis for the MPEG-4 file format, after a political power play by Apple, Sun Microsystems, IBM, and Oracle against Microsoft. I designed the hypothetical reference decoder for H.264 [8], which is used to guarantee conformance. I helped to initiate the point cloud compression (PCC) standard by donating key datasets [9,12,39]. I contributed two point cloud codecs — one based on a hierarchical transform build on octrees (RAHT) [15] and one based on video codecs [16], for coding the point cloud attributes. The first of these was accepted as the basis for the static point cloud codec now in the geometry-based version (G-PCC).
